As the gaming community explores new controller options, enthusiasm for trackpads remains high. Players are eager to discover how to enhance their gameplay using trackpads on devices like the Steam Deck, a trend noted by several in user boards this week.

Gaming Comfort in Focus

The rising fatigue from extended use of handheld devices has sparked discussions about maximizing the trackpad's potential. A user expressed frustration, saying they only used the trackpad as a mouse pointer. They want to learn more ways to utilize it for a more comfortable experience during gameplay.

A comment on the topic emphasized the effectiveness of the left trackpad as a D-pad alternative for weapon swapping in shooters. "Left track pad is usually set up like a d-pad binder to 1,2,3,4โ€ฆ lets me swap weapons easily," the commenter stated, highlighting its versatility in action games like Heroes Olden Era and tactical titles like Total War and Company of Heroes.

Effective Usage Tips

Here are some key usage strategies shared among gamers:

  • Mouse Region Settings: Adjusting the right trackpad to function like a mouse improves gameplay in shooter and strategy games.

  • Zoom Features: Using the left trackpad to zoom into screen regions for precise selection enhances visibility, especially on smaller screens.

  • Action Configuration: Set up the left pad for movement commands (WASD) and pressures for actions like running or jumping, maximizing efficiency.
